The Disconnect Between Inventory and Finance in Retail
In many retail enterprises, inventory planning and financial control operate in silos. Inventory teams focus on stock levels, demand forecasting, and replenishment, while finance teams concentrate on cost accounting, margin analysis, and financial reporting. This disconnect leads to data inconsistencies, delayed financial closes, and inaccurate profitability insights. When inventory data is not synchronized with financial records in real time, businesses face challenges in tracking true costs, managing shrinkage, and making informed decisions. A retail ERP transformation aims to bridge this gap by integrating inventory planning with enterprise financial control, ensuring that every stock movement is reflected in the financial ledger accurately and promptly.

Module Interdependencies
The inventory module tracks stock levels, locations, and movements. The procurement module manages purchase orders and supplier interactions. The financial module records costs, revenues, and expenses. When these modules are integrated, a purchase order triggers inventory updates and financial accruals simultaneously. This interdependency ensures that financial reports reflect real-time inventory status. For example, when goods are received, the inventory module updates stock levels, and the financial module records the liability and asset. This automated synchronization reduces manual entry errors and accelerates the financial close process.

Master Data Governance for Accuracy
Master data governance is essential for connecting inventory planning with financial control. Product data, supplier data, and customer data must be consistent across all systems. Inconsistent product codes or supplier details can lead to misclassified costs and inaccurate inventory valuations. A robust master data management (MDM) strategy ensures that data is clean, complete, and standardized. This involves defining data ownership, establishing validation rules, and implementing change management processes. Regular data audits and reconciliation processes help identify and correct discrepancies, maintaining the integrity of both inventory and financial records.
Inventory Planning and Financial Control Alignment
Inventory planning involves forecasting demand, determining optimal stock levels, and managing replenishment. Financial control focuses on monitoring costs, margins, and profitability. Aligning these functions requires a shared understanding of key performance indicators (KPIs). For example, inventory turnover ratio and gross margin return on investment (GMROI) are metrics that bridge both domains. ERP systems can provide real-time dashboards that display these KPIs, enabling managers to make informed decisions. When inventory planning is aligned with financial control, businesses can optimize stock levels to minimize carrying costs while maximizing sales opportunities.

Automated Reconciliation Processes
Reconciliation is a critical process for ensuring that inventory records match financial records. Manual reconciliation is time-consuming and error-prone. ERP systems can automate this process by comparing inventory transactions with financial entries. Discrepancies are flagged for review, and corrective actions are suggested. Automated reconciliation reduces the time required for financial closes and improves the accuracy of financial reports. It also provides an audit trail, which is essential for compliance and internal controls.

Phased Modernization Approach
A phased modernization approach allows businesses to transition from legacy systems to a modern ERP gradually. This reduces risk and allows for incremental improvements. The first phase might focus on core inventory and financial modules, while subsequent phases add supply chain, procurement, and analytics capabilities. Each phase includes testing, user acceptance, and stabilization. This approach ensures that the system is stable and reliable before expanding its scope. It also allows businesses to realize benefits early, which can help secure stakeholder support for the overall transformation.
Security and Compliance
Security and compliance are critical in retail ERP transformations. The system must protect sensitive data, including customer information and financial records. Identity and access management (IAM) ensures that only authorized users can access specific data and functions. Least privilege principles minimize the risk of unauthorized access. Audit trails record all user actions, providing a history for compliance and forensic analysis. Encryption protects data in transit and at rest. Compliance with regulations such as GDPR and SOX requires robust controls and reporting capabilities. ERP systems should be designed with security and compliance in mind from the outset.
